
The Federation Account Allocation Committee (FAAC) shared a total sum of N691bn in the month of July representing allocation for June 2016. Of the amount N528.8bn represents Statutory allocation, N79bn represents Monetary Exchange Gain difference, N6bn for NNPC Refund to FG, N9.92bn for Solid minerals revenue and Finally N67bn shared as VAT proceeds. In a document obtained by the Economic Confidential, the economic intelligence magazine, the federal Government received N255bn as its share from the allocation while the 36 States and FCT got N153bn and 774 Local Government shared N116bn.
Other beneficiaries of the allocation include Nigeria Customs Service (NCS) N3bn, Federal Inland Revenue Service (FIRS) N14bn, Department of Petroleum Resources N1.4bn.
